    Seems like the battery should last more than two years. Did you check the water level in the battery? Maybe it is low. Filling it back up might bring it back. Check connections to make sure they are clean. Also might want to check the voltage after the tractor starts to see if the voltage increases when the engine is running. Should be 14 to 15 volts.     Earlier in the spring or later in winter while the grass is dormant, you could burn off the broom sedge or tall dry matter. This will help return nutrients back to the earth and give the little microbes something to cling to. Burns do not kill everything off, do not be shy of using fire to help with the farm.

    yes when using rotational grazing u are better off leaving a little behind that they could of eaten and not hurt the grass then leaving them on to long and hurting the grass.
